Malaysia sinkhole rescue teams search for missing shopper
Rescue teams continue to search for a missing shopper swallowed up by a sinkhole in Malaysia.
Vijayaletchumy, 48, from India was walking along alan Masjid India area of Kuala Lumpur when the pavement underneath gave way last Friday morning on August 23.
The operation to find her has continued unsuccessfully as volunteers faced challenges such as obstruction and rising water levels.
Footage shows Malaysian Fire and Rescue Department volunteers equipped with scuba diving gear preparing to descend into the sewage system on August 29.
Fire Department Deputy Director General Datuk Ahmad Izram Osman said: ‘The team detected an obstacle. An object is stuck between the location of clear land and the second sewage tunnel.'
Water and waste had been pumped out with firefight divers and a K9 dog unit assisting in the search.
